Question:
The expected sum of two fair dice is 7, the variance is 35/6. Let X be the sum after rolling n pairs of dice. Use Chebyshev’s inequality to find z such that P(|X − 7n| < z) ≥ 0.95. In 10,000 rolls of two dice there is at least a 95% chance that the sum will be between what two numbers?
